Unlike standard electrical professionals who manage internal electrical wiring or basic maintenance, Inner West Level 2 Electricians are particularly certified under the New South Wales Government's Accredited Provider (ASP) plan. This innovative accreditation empowers them to perform high-risk tasks that bridge the gap between your personal residence and the general public electrical energy distribution network handled by Ausgrid. Inner West Level 2 Electricians are skilled in different customized services classified as Classes 2A to 2D. They are authorized to work on overhead service lines in older areas, fixing or relocating conductors and accessories. In modern-day metropolitan locations, homeowner often select to move their power supply underground for much better aesthetic appeals and dependability, a task managed by Inner here West Level 2 Electricians to meet security standards. These professionals also manage the installation and upkeep of metering devices, ensuring accurate energy consumption recording and correct switchboard configuration based upon voltage needs for homes and services.
Among the most common factors locals look for Inner West Level 2 Electricians is to attend to the dreaded electrical problem notification. These notices are normally released by the network company when an assessment exposes that a residential or commercial property's electrical equipment-- such as a leaning personal power pole, a rusted point of attachment bracket, or out-of-date wiring-- does not comply with existing safety guidelines. Receiving such a notification can be demanding, as it typically mandates that repair work be finished within a strict 30-day window to avoid total disconnection. Inner West Level 2 Electricians concentrate on rectifying these concerns promptly, supplying the necessary compliance certificates to the authorities once the work is settled. The surge in home technology adoption in NSW, Australia, has actually developed a need for more robust electrical infrastructure, a challenge that Inner West Level 2 Electricians are well-equipped to address. Older homes in the region, initially designed for single-phase power, frequently struggle to stay up to date with contemporary demands such as quick EV charging, significant air conditioning setups, and extensive solar setups. To meet these increased energy requirements, Inner West Level 2 Electricians concentrate on transforming single-phase systems to three-phase power, which requires updating the main electrical panel and changing the service lines to manage higher electrical capacity. This intricate process requires exact technical knowledge to balance the electrical load and prevent possible overloads.
